- Solo screenwriter with a feature film scriptPick: ScreenplayIQ
ScreenplayIQ provides free analysis per month, structural feedback, and box office prediction—ideal for getting data-driven feedback on a single script.
- Studio executive evaluating multiple scriptsPick: ScreenplayIQ
The Pro or Studio plan enables unlimited analyses, comparative market data, and collaboration for team decision-making.
- Amazon FBA seller tracking per-SKU profitabilityPick: Sellerview.ai
Sellerview.ai automates true P&L from Amazon data, catches settlement report gaps, and surfaces hidden fees via its co-pilot.
- Amazon FBA agency managing multiple client accountsPick: Sellerview.ai
Multi-account support and threshold alerts make it suitable for agency-scale profit monitoring.
